Output 11d1c54e5bcbe14a91f543315afcda8b664e964226623a5abcaedb12f5743c1a:1

value
25361737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b6c0d3f90fe845abf376399d476dc3ad1a39a1 OP_EQUAL
address
MLdu61eUHpvJuFVGC5rqgSXccVa2YUaCah
transaction
11d1c54e5bcbe14a91f543315afcda8b664e964226623a5abcaedb12f5743c1a
spent
true